Quilts are used in the same way blankets and bedspreads are used on beds. They are laid over the top sheet, so that one sleeps between the sheets, rather than directly under a quilt. This protects the more fragile quilt from wear and tear. A fancy or "best" quilt also can be used as a decorative bedspread and removed from the bed when turning down the covers before sleeping.

What do you put inside of a quilt coverlet?

A quilt, of course. The coverlet is usually used to * protect an heirloom quilt * updating color (cheaper than buying a new quilt) * ease of cleaning - just wash the lightweight coverlet when necessary, rather than the heavier quilt itself * reduce wear and tear on quilt, wear & tear from use or cleaning.
